Understanding Car Donation Tax Deductions in 2024

Donating your vehicle can be a generous way to benefit a charity, and you may also be able to take a tax deduction in 2024. However, the rules surrounding such deductions have particular requirements. The value you can itemize depends primarily on whether the charity sells your car at public offering or uses it personally for its programs. If the auction price is under $500, you can typically itemize the fair market worth, which is what your car would bring if it were offered for sale to the public buyer. For autos disposed of for over $500, the nonprofit must provide a form with specific information. Save accurate records, including the documentation and any appraisals, to verify your credit is managed properly. Remember to review IRS Guide 598 or a qualified professional for the current and personalized advice.

Navigating the IRS Car Donation Rules: A Step-by-Step Breakdown

Donating your automobile to a nonprofit can be a beneficial way to contribute to their work, but understanding the IRS guidelines is important for deducting the maximum tax deduction . To begin, gather your vehicle documentation, such as the deed and record from the charity . Next , determine the automobile’s value ; if it’s under $500, the nonprofit’s acknowledgment works. For cars valued between $500 and $5,000, you can use the charity’s published appraisal or a qualified appraiser’s opinion . In conclusion, declare the donation on Form 8283 , precisely complying with all IRS guidelines to verify your credit is processed correctly .
